Farringdon to Olton by train

A train trip from Farringdon to Olton takes about 3hrs 30 mins on average, covering roughly 96 miles (154 kilometres). With around 31 trains running each day, there's plenty of flexibility for your travel plans.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Facilities and Accessibility

At Farringdon Station, purchasing tickets is a breeze with its ticket office operational from 09:30 to 16:30, seven days a week. If you're in a rush, ticket machines are available, offering the convenience of collecting tickets purchased online. The station also caters to those who might need a little extra help with journey planning through accessible ticket machines that include options for London Underground services and Travelcards. These are part of the station's commitment to making travel inclusive, as indicated by the availability of induction loops for those with hearing impairments.

Getting around Farringdon is straightforward for everyone, thanks to its Category A accessibility rating, providing step-free access to all Elizabeth line and Thameslink platforms. Helpful staff are on hand from early morning until midnight across the week, ensuring that everyone can navigate the station with ease. Assistance can be requested in advance or provided on the spot, where staff can aid passengers in boarding and departing trains.

Onward Travel Options

Farringdon Station is uniquely positioned, providing a multitude of options for local and long-distance travelers. The Underground’s Metropolitan, Circle, and Hammersmith & City lines run through the station, opening up direct access to many parts of London quickly. For those traveling further afield, Thameslink services can whisk you directly to Luton and Gatwick Airports without hassle. And for international adventures, jump on the Piccadilly Line at King's Cross St Pancras to reach Heathrow Airport.

Those preferring two wheels may appreciate the nearby bicycle hire services. Located just a short walk from the station are friendly hire spots such as Lightride Distribution Ltd, conveniently close at 0.2 miles away, making Farringdon an eco-conscious traveler's haven. The famous London Bicycle Tour Co is also an option if you're in the mood for an enchanting city cycle.

Facilities and Amenities Await

Olton Station offers essential amenities aimed at ensuring a smooth journey. You can purchase or collect tickets at its ticket office, open from 07:00 to 15:00 on weekdays with extended hours on select days. Additionally, ticket machines are readily accessible, though they aren't equipped for smartcard transactions.

For travelers requiring assistance, Olton Station provides a helping hand with its staff available during key hours. Accessibility is a highlight here. The station features step-free access, accessible toilets, and a ramp for easy train boarding. Despite the lack of refreshment facilities or ATMs, Olton Station makes up for it with pay phones and a range of transport links. Car parking is free and available around the clock, managed by Transport for West Midlands, with reserved spaces for those with accessibility needs.
